About the Job
Reporting to the Human Resource Manager, you will develop, implement and evaluate human resources and employee relations policies, programs and procedures and advise managers on personnel matters.
Responsibilities:
- Manage the recruitment, benefit, and pension plans for hourly workforce.
- Onboarding and offboarding functions.
- Conduct regular site visits to ensure an adequate HR presence.
- Regular communication with hiring managers to discuss staffing concerns and recruitment needs.
- Conduct and review employee appraisals and development plans.
- Ensure compliance with all legislative and union requirements.
- Provide one on one HR Support to managers and employees.
- Investigate and report on all employee relation issues and concerns.
- Support and promote DEI initiatives.
- Data entry and maintenance of various HR data tracking and reporting software.
- Work closely and in collaboration with other business until to ensure alignment of programs and policies and implementation of improvements and changes.
- Collect data and compile reports on various HR initiatives.
- Additional human resource duties as required.
Qualifications
- Minimum 5 years of experience working within an HR Department; 23 years in an HR Generalist role.
- Post secondary diploma or degree in Human Resources.
- Strong understanding of labor laws, employment legislation, collective bargaining agreements, and union dynamics.
- Strong knowledge of HR processes and best practices.
- Experience overseeing and conducting workplace investigations.
- Experience overseeing benefit and disability claims
- Recruitment, onboarding and offboarding experience.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, ability to build relationships with employees, managers, and union representatives.
- Excellent organizational and time management skills.
- Must be able to travel to local business units.
